We're one of the UK's favourite premium chocolate brands, with a range of products spanning luxury gifts, alcohol and our pioneering drinking chocolate system, the Velvetiser(TM).


A cacao pod takes years to grow - it can't be rushed if it's going to be just right for our products. The same can be said for Hotel Chocolat, which originally started as a mint production company before we realised it was luxury chocolate that we were really passionate about.


Now, we're market leaders in the industry. What began as an online-only business grew to over 140 stores across the UK, and we're still growing... Today, we're multi-category, multi-channel, and multi-territory, and our customers, colleagues, cacao farmers and suppliers all benefit from the success we make together.
